Brushless DC (BLDC) motors are synchronous motors that use instead of mechanical brushes to drive rotation. This design eliminates friction and arcing, leading to higher efficiency, quieter operation, and a significantly longer lifespan . ⚙️ Core Components Rotor: A rotating assembly containing permanent magnets .
